Maldonado Awarded Leading Apprentice Title

Nestor Maldonado earned his final win of the 2010 season in the 12th race on the closing day program Saturday, Oct. 24. The victory was his 10th of the season and enough needed to meet the 10-win requirement to earn leading apprentice jockey for the 15th season of Thoroughbred racing.

Nestor_Maldonado_leading_Apprentice.jpgA native of Puerto Rico, Maldonado has been riding in the United States for the past six months. He completed his first meet in Indiana ranked 20th on the list of leading riders with more than $170,000 in earnings for the 63-day meet. Maldonado missed three weeks of competition in September after being sidelined with a shoulder injury.

Jeff Smith, Hoosier Park’s general manager of racing, made the winner’s circle presentation to Maldonado following the 13th race on the card. The title marked the first award of his career. He plans to ride on the Kentucky circuit this winter and will return to Indiana in the spring.
